摘要
The self-assembly of coordination polymers and the crystal engineering of metal-organic coordination frameworks have attracted great interest, but it is still a challenge to predict and control the compositions and structures of the complexes. Employing multidentate organic ligands and suitable metal ions to construct inorganic-organic hybrid materials through metal-ligand coordination and hydrogen-bonding interactions has become a major strategy. Recently, imidazole-containing multidentate ligands that contain an aromatic core have received much attention. A new three-dimensional Mn-II coordination polymer based on 1,3,5-tris[(1H-imidazol-1-yl) methyl] benzene, namely poly[(ethane1,2-diol-kappa O)(mu-sulfato-kappa O-2:O'){mu(3)-1,3,5-tris[(1H-imidazol-1-yl) methyl]benzene-kappa N-3:N':N"} manganese(II)], [Mn(SO4)(C18H18N6)(C2H6O2)](n), was synthesized and characterized by elemental analysis, IR spectroscopy and single-crystal X-ray diffraction. Crystal structural analysis shows that there are two kinds of crystallographically independent Mn-II centres, each lying on a centrosymmetric position and having a similar six-coordinated octahedral structure. One is coordinated by four N atoms from four 1,3,5-tris[(1H-imidazol-1-yl)methyl] benzene (timb) ligands and two O atoms from two different bridging sulfate anions. The second is surrounded by two timb N atoms and four O atoms, two from sulfate anions and two from two ethane-1,2-diol ligands. The tripodal timb ligand bridges neighbouring Mn-II centres to generate a two-dimensional layered structure running parallel to the ab plane. Adjacent layers are further bridged by sulfate anions, resulting in a three-dimensional structure with 3,4,6-c topology. Thermogravimetric analysis of the title polymer shows that it is stable up to 533 K. The first weight loss between 533 and 573 K corresponds to the release of coordinated ethane-1,2-diol molecules, and further decomposition occurred at 648 K.
